Meeting notes — transport briefing, 14 May

Discussed the crate of survey instruments bound for the Pellham ridge site. Theodolites calibrated Tuesday; crate sealed and weatherproofed. Coordinator to schedule a morning run to avoid the gravel road after rain. Driver carries the calibration certificates, not the site office. Hand-over instruction for the courier follows below.

handover note for yawig-tagug: the ralael eliion courier leaves the ulaax frair olidor ledger at gate 3456 under passcode 367212

[ ] Note that reception at Danvers Hall has moved from level 2 to the ground floor, beside the east atrium. Redirect any couriers or visitors who head upstairs out of habit. The old desk area is now off limits while furniture is cleared. Your badge works at the new desk's turnstile from day one; for the storeroom behind it, use the pass code below.

staff pass of yagaf-tagag = bdg-YWCJLC-04056583

Onboarding — Night Shift: Cleaning Crew Access (Harlow Point site)

Crew from Glintwell Services arrives 22:00. Verify names against the roster sheet in the security booth. Max four people per night. They use the loading-dock entrance only — never the main lobby. Escort them to floors 2 and 4; floor 3 is off-limits. Bag checks on exit. Any substitutions must be phoned through by their supervisor before 21:00, no exceptions. The dock door is alarmed after 20:00, so disarm it first using the pass code below.

badge for yahif-bahaf: bdg-XUBUM-7

Quick orientation: Pixeldrift runs three environments — sandbox, staging, and prod. Plugin authors should only ever target sandbox. Why the fuss? We recently chased down a memory leak in the image cache where plugin-generated thumbnails weren't released after the render pass, and sandbox is deliberately tuned with tighter limits so leaks like that surface fast instead of three days into a prod soak. If your plugin survives a sandbox run, you're probably fine. Sandbox currently boots with these cache settings:

service settings:
BRIIX_PIN=8582
BRIIX_TENANT=raleth
BRIIX_METRICS_HOST=metrics.briix.urlaqstack.example
BRIIX_SEAL=seal_c11ef522
BRIIX_STANDBY_TEAM=ulaok